Uintah County approves tax adjustment after sale of state-owned land; adds escaped taxes for Wildhorse Energy

Commissioners approved a $817.11 tax adjustment after a parcel sold by the Utah Department of Transportation and added $334.27 in escaped taxes for Wildhorse Energy Partners LLC covering 2021–2024.

At an Oct. 2025 meeting, the Uintah County Commission approved two assessor-recommended tax matters: an $817.11 adjustment for a parcel formerly owned by the Utah Department of Transportation and assessed escape taxes for a private energy firm covering multiple years.
